Pros & Cons of Verizon
Verizon is best known as a cellular phone, but they also provide internet and television services. Verizon's internet technologies include a fiber optic network (Fios), high speed DSL and even dial-up for those out of range. Installations work around your schedule and are quick and easy. Along with easy installs, Verizon has a readily available online account management tool and reasonably priced packages that contain almost inescapable 24-month contracts. In 2016, Root Metrics rated Verizon as the most reliable mobile network in the United States.
Frequently Asked Questions about Verizon
How much is Verizon Internet per month?
Verizon has internet packages, which range from $39.99/mo to $194.99/mo.
How fast is Verizon High Speed Internet?
Verizon has both download and upload speeds up to 500Mbps.

Summary of Top Cities Served by Verizon
City | Coverage | Max Speed | Avg Speed | Type |
---|---|---|---|---|
New York, NY | 91.98% | 940 Mbps | 426 Mbps | DSL and Fiber |
Brooklyn, NY | 99.08% | 940 Mbps | 390 Mbps | DSL and Fiber |
Manhattan, NY | 91.16% | 940 Mbps | 358 Mbps | DSL and Fiber |
Queens, NY | 91.21% | 940 Mbps | 471 Mbps | DSL and Fiber |
Bronx, NY | 100.00% | 940 Mbps | 430 Mbps | DSL and Fiber |
Washington, DC | 86.15% | 940 Mbps | 292 Mbps | DSL and Fiber |
Boston, MA | 86.80% | 940 Mbps | 199 Mbps | DSL and Fiber |
Baltimore, MD | 95.52% | 940 Mbps | 23 Mbps | DSL and Fiber |
Staten Island, NY | 92.00% | 940 Mbps | 520 Mbps | DSL and Fiber |
Virginia Beach, VA | 90.49% | 940 Mbps | 480 Mbps | DSL and Fiber |
Data provided by various data sources including the FCC. For more information please view our sources page. |
